Global Light Switches For Connected Homes Market (USD Million), 2021 - 2031
In the year 2024, the Global Light Switches For Connected Homes Market was valued at USD 2319.04 million. The size of this market is expected to increase to USD 6168.70 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 15.0%.

Technological Advancements: Technological advancements are a major driver of the global light switches for connected homes market, as innovations in smart home technology continue to evolve. The integration of the Internet of Things (IoT) into everyday household devices has transformed traditional light switches into intelligent systems that can be controlled remotely through smartphones, voice assistants, or automated schedules. These connected switches allow users to manage lighting more efficiently, offering increased convenience, energy savings, and security. The development of wireless communication protocols, such as Zigbee, Z-Wave, and Wi-Fi, has facilitated seamless connectivity between light switches and other smart home devices, leading to the rapid adoption of connected light switches in modern homes.
In addition to enhanced control and convenience, advancements in sensor technology have also contributed to the growth of the market. Motion sensors, ambient light sensors, and occupancy sensors can now be integrated into light switches, enabling them to automatically adjust based on the presence of people or natural light levels. This automation not only increases energy efficiency by ensuring lights are only on when needed but also enhances the overall user experience by providing hands-free control. As consumers become more conscious of energy usage and sustainability, these technological innovations in light switches offer an effective solution for reducing electricity consumption and optimizing lighting systems in connected homes.
The rise of artificial intelligence (AI) and machine learning also plays a significant role in the development of intelligent lighting solutions. AI-driven algorithms can learn users' preferences and daily routines, allowing connected light switches to automatically adjust lighting based on the time of day or user behavior. For example, lights can be dimmed or brightened in specific rooms based on the activities being performed. With the continuous advancements in AI, voice recognition, and smart home ecosystems, the demand for advanced light switches that integrate effortlessly with other connected devices—such as thermostats, security systems, and entertainment devices—is set to increase. These technological advancements not only make homes more convenient and energy-efficient but also enhance the overall appeal of connected home solutions.

Compatibility Issues: Compatibility issues serve as a significant restraint in the global light switches for connected homes market, as the rapid evolution of smart home technology has led to a fragmented ecosystem. Different manufacturers use various communication protocols, such as Zigbee, Z-Wave, Wi-Fi, and Bluetooth, which may not always work seamlessly with each other. Consumers often face challenges when trying to integrate new light switches into an existing smart home setup, especially if the devices from different brands or ecosystems do not support the same protocols. This lack of standardization can lead to frustration and increased setup complexity, as users may need to invest in additional hubs or adapters to ensure proper communication between devices, ultimately limiting the appeal of connected lighting solutions.
Another key aspect of compatibility issues arises from the integration of light switches with other smart home platforms, such as Amazon Alexa, Google Assistant, or Apple HomeKit. While these platforms are widely adopted, they do not always work uniformly across all devices and manufacturers. For instance, a smart light switch that is compatible with Alexa might not work with Google Assistant, or vice versa. This creates barriers for consumers who prefer a multi-platform approach or already have a mix of different smart home devices. Consequently, users may be forced to choose devices based on their preferred platform, which reduces flexibility and limits the consumer's ability to create a truly interoperable smart home environment.
Furthermore, the continual advancement of smart home technologies introduces compatibility challenges for older devices. As new features and software updates are released, older light switches may not be compatible with the latest versions of smart home hubs or apps, requiring consumers to upgrade their existing systems. This could lead to additional costs and hinder the adoption of connected light switches among consumers who are not willing to replace or upgrade their entire smart home setup. The uncertainty around compatibility with future technologies also contributes to hesitation in adopting connected light switches, as consumers may be concerned about their investment becoming obsolete or incompatible as the market continues to evolve.

Integration with Renewable Energy Sources: The integration of connected light switches with renewable energy sources presents a significant opportunity for the global light switches for connected homes market. As more consumers adopt solar panels, wind energy, and other renewable energy solutions, there is a growing demand for smart home devices that can optimize energy usage. Connected light switches can play a pivotal role in this by allowing users to monitor and control their lighting systems in alignment with the availability of renewable energy. For example, when solar energy generation is high during the day, smart light switches can be programmed to prioritize the use of this energy, helping homeowners reduce reliance on grid power and lower energy costs. This integration promotes a more sustainable energy model within the home, tapping into the increasing interest in eco-friendly and energy-efficient solutions.
Moreover, by linking light switches to home energy management systems (HEMS) or smart grid technologies, consumers can gain more granular control over their energy consumption patterns. Connected light switches can adjust lighting levels based on real-time energy availability from renewable sources, ensuring that lighting is used most efficiently. For instance, when a smart home system detects that renewable energy generation is low, it could reduce the lighting consumption automatically or adjust it based on pre-set preferences. This ability to manage energy consumption efficiently not only helps consumers save on energy bills but also supports broader sustainability goals by reducing the home’s overall carbon footprint.
As the demand for smart homes that integrate renewable energy systems grows, there is a significant opportunity for manufacturers to develop light switches that are specifically designed to work seamlessly with these energy sources. Offering products that can automatically adjust according to energy availability from solar or wind power could appeal to environmentally conscious consumers who are looking to maximize their renewable energy investment. Additionally, this integration can contribute to smart cities' efforts to optimize energy usage across entire neighborhoods, making connected light switches a key component of a broader effort to create more energy-efficient and sustainable urban environments.
